What is Mindful Living?
Mindful living is the practice of bringing our attention and awareness to the present moment. It involves being fully present and engaged in whatever we are doing, without judgment or distraction.
Instead of being on autopilot and constantly reacting to external stimuli, mindful living allows us to slow down, tune in, and respond with intention.
The Benefits of Mindful Living
Adopting a mindful living practice can have numerous benefits for our overall well-being:
- Reduced stress and anxiety
- Improved focus and concentration
- Better emotional regulation
- Enhanced relationships
- Increased self-awareness
- Improved resilience
By cultivating presence and awareness, we can become more attuned to our thoughts, emotions, and physical sensations. This self-awareness allows us to make conscious choices and respond rather than react impulsively.
Tips for Cultivating Mindful Living
Here are some practical tips for incorporating mindful living into your daily life:
- Start your day with a mindful morning routine, such as breathing exercises or meditation.
- Practice mindful eating by savoring each bite and paying attention to the flavors and textures of your food.
- Take regular technology breaks to disconnect and recharge.
- Incorporate mindful movement into your day, such as yoga or walking in nature.
- Practice gratitude by reflecting on what you are grateful for each day.
- Engage in active listening when in conversation, fully focusing on the speaker without distractions.
Mindful Living in a Tech Saturated World
In today's digital age, mindful living is especially relevant as we navigate a world saturated with technology. Here are some additional strategies for finding balance:
- Set boundaries with technology usage, such as designating tech-free zones or specific times to disconnect.
- Practice digital detoxes periodically to reset and recharge.
- Use technology mindfully by being intentional with how and why you engage with it.
- Prioritize face-to-face interactions over virtual connections whenever possible.
- Take regular breaks from screens to give your mind and eyes a rest.
